Wyspa Spichrzów – a Historical Tour
A kayak tour in the very centre of Gdansk down the river Motława.
It is a tour both for beginners and the experienced tourists, and it offers a different view on the historical value of Główne Miasto.
You can admire the secrets of how the City of Gdansk developed its strength while floating on calm water around Wyspa Spichrzów.
The hourly water walk without crowds or feeling of tiredness, under a guide’s care, is the opportunity to discover Długie Pobrzeże with all the „Water Gates”, Wielki Żuraw, Marina Gdańska, Brama Stągiewna, M.S. Sołdek – the biggest exhibit of the Naval Museum.

The Water City - the Unconquered City - a Historical and Sightseeing Tour
A kayak tour around Gdansk, both known and unknown – down Motława Stara, Motława Nowa, Opływ Motławy and Martwa Wisła.
It is a tour both for beginners and the experienced tourists, and it is an attempt to look at the city through its history and the present day during the water tour.
While floating down the natural and the man-made water routes of the city, we admire its three different faces. The face of a historical power, a face of the industrial everyday life and the face of the beautiful nature right within the reach of your paddle.
The historical part – full of secrets and the beauty of the architecture which dates back to the past centuries and intermingles with modern architecture, stretching along Stara and Nowa Motława down to Polski Hak.
The industrial and historical part - Martwa Wisła and views on the Gdansk shipyards and ports.
The sightseeing and historical part –down Motława and Opływ Motławy in the middle of beautiful nature, silence which you are surprised to find in the middle of a city, disturbed only by the sounds of wind and a variety of birds with the historical Gdansk fortifications.

Motława Kayak Float Tour
Route: Grabiny Zameczek - Gdansk

A kayak tour: Grabiny Zameczek – Przystań Wodna Żabi Kruk Gdańsk.
This tour is is a great all-day active recreation in a kayak both for beginners and the advanced tourists.
Just take your sandwiches, a flask and a photo camera with you, and then travel to Grabin to star your beautiful kayak adventure.
Float several kilometres down the beautiful river Motława amidst the quietness of the nature and experience the feeling of escape from the urban turmoil into nature while admiring the architecture of the Gdansk vicinity on the way along Motława.
Clean and lazy river without any water obstacles, with lots of birds and plants, will allow you to forget about the urban turmoil while demanding only a small effort to organize the trip.
There is nothing simpler than this! – Just borrow the kayak equipment, safety vests and paddles at the starting point of the tour route (Grabiny Zameczek) and give it back at the end of the route (Żabi Kruk Water Harbour).
The kayaking camp site at the Grabiny Zameczek harbour is an excellent opportunity to extend the time of your trip.
